2005 Bodegas Ramon Bilbao Rioja Reserva Spain, La Rioja, La Rioja Alta, Rioja
90 points
Tempranillo (90%), Graciano (10%)
Color: Red tile, very aged but still with good color intensity, clean, bright, medium-high layer, abundant tear and very slow fall that does not stain.
Nose: Medium intensity. Clean and frank. Fresh aromas of ripe red fruit, nuts (fresh almond), floral aromas (violets) and balsamic nuances. All of them combined with aromas of aging: bakery, cookie, spices, aroma of white chocolate, liqueur candy and also of aging in bottle, aroma of clean leather and complexity.
Palate: Intense. Good acidity (medium-high), round tannins. Balanced alcohol. Long.
Overall: A complex and elegant wine with a long finish. It is drinking well now, but it will continue to improve with age.

2017 Sea Horse Syrah Wild Yeast Fermentation Bar Giora Israel, Judean Hills
90 points
Syrah from Bar-Giora vineyard, Judean Hills, Israel,
14 months in French barrels.
Organic vineyard and wild yeast fermentation.
Med+ aromas and flavors intensity of raspberry, flowers, leather, eucalyptus, pepper with spicy finish.
Medium body, medium tannins and acidity.
Solid and enjoyable. Drink now.

2007 Arnaldo-Caprai Montefalco Sagrantino Collepiano Italy, Umbria, Montefalco, Montefalco Sagrantino
92 points
Deep ruby red with a garnet hue.
Intense and complex aromas of black cherry, plum, licorice, tobacco, and leather.
Full-bodied with firm tannins and a long, lingering finish.
A powerful and elegant wine with great aging potential.
Aged for 30 months in a combination of new and used French oak barrels.
Full-bodied and powerful, with firm tannins and a long, lingering finish.
Complex aromas of black cherry, plum, licorice, tobacco, and leather.
Still young and needs some time to age.
Requires 3-4 hours of aeration.
